About Mt. Assisi Place in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ania
Mt. Assisi Place is just minutes from Interstate 279 in the Bellevue Borough of Pittsburgh. Residents can take advantage of nearby shopping centers, restaurants, churches and entertainment venues. Several area parks, including the Bellevue Memorial Park and Pool, provide opportunities for outdoor recreation. This 81-bed Christian residential care facility provides supervision, medication management and assistance with daily care tasks to seniors who need help maintaining an independent lifestyle. A physician visits the community each week, and residents may benefit from regular visits from a variety of specialists. Staff nurses are available to help seniors with the use of medical equipment. Mt. Assisi Place features an on-site chapel where residents of all faiths are welcome, and Catholic Mass is available daily. The facility offers flexible, restaurant-style dining, and seniors choose meals from a daily menu. The most recent one that I visited was Marian Hall. It was very clean, it was a small facility, and I was very impressed. It is a Catholic facility, and I don't know if that makes any difference or not. It had a chapel, and it had activities for the residents, but most of the residents there would need little care; they would be mostly independent. The staff was excellent. They sat down with us and explained things to us, they showed us the rooms, and they told us that we could bring my sister's furniture. They were extremely accommodating. We would have loved it if my sister could have gone there, but she is a large woman and she needed more care than they could offer. Also, her wheelchair would have been too big.
